Egocentrism
A cognitive trait where an individual is unable to understand or assume any perspective other than their own, often seen in early childhood development.
Piaget
Refers to Jean Piaget, a Swiss psychologist known for his pioneering work in developmental psychology and his theory of cognitive development in children.
Cardinality Principle
A concept in mathematics education that the last number named when counting objects represents the total number of objects in the set.
